Skylights are an excellent means to bring natural light and ventilation into any type of area. These small home windows in your house's roof add more luster and air high quality for your household's convenience while raising its aesthetic allure! A skylight is an open location on the top with many glass panes so it can be seen from inside or outside and produce light during daylight hours without utilizing electric sources (which would cost too much).
Eastern- and western-facing skylights will allow light as the sun rises or sets, while north skylights give cooler, more diffused lighting. Skylights can conserve you cash on heating & cooling expenses when prepared properly. South-facing skylights will enhance your home's temperature year-round, so they can be used to warm your home in winter months and air vent warm out of your home in summertime.
